The work begins with evaluating the property itself—square footage, insulation quality, window efficiency, and ductwork condition—before sizing equipment to match actual heating and cooling loads. Montana's seasonal temperature swings, from subzero winter nights to summer days in the nineties, require systems that perform reliably at both ends of the range without cycling inefficiently or struggling to maintain set points.


Installation involves more than connecting equipment; technicians assess comfort requirements room by room, identify airflow imbalances, and recommend system configurations that distribute conditioned air evenly throughout the structure. Proper refrigerant charging, ductwork sealing, and thermostat calibration directly affect whether the system maintains consistent indoor temperatures without running continuously or shutting off prematurely. Undersized units struggle during peak demand, while oversized equipment cycles too frequently and fails to control humidity effectively.

What Professional Installation Accomplishes Long-Term

System installation that accounts for local climate conditions means equipment operates within its design parameters rather than straining to meet demand during extreme weather. Technicians balance airflow across zones, verify that return air pathways prevent pressure imbalances, and confirm that drainage lines slope correctly to prevent condensate backups during cooling season. Each step affects whether the system performs as engineered or develops premature wear from compensating for installation errors.


After installation, you notice rooms reach set temperatures without wide fluctuations, the system runs in measured cycles rather than constant operation, and airflow remains steady from every register. Equipment noise stays within normal operating levels, and the thermostat responds predictably when you adjust settings. Properly installed systems also avoid the short-cycling patterns that waste energy and stress compressors, blower motors, and ignition components.


Installation includes startup testing, airflow measurement, and verifying that safety controls and ventilation standards meet current code requirements. The process does not include ductwork fabrication if existing ducts require modification, nor does it address structural changes needed to accommodate different equipment dimensions. System selection depends on fuel availability, existing infrastructure, and whether your priority is initial cost, operating efficiency, or equipment longevity.

Questions Before Installing New HVAC Equipment

Homeowners in Missoula often ask about system selection, installation timelines, and what determines appropriate equipment capacity before committing to new HVAC installations.

  • What determines the right system size for a property?

    Load calculation accounts for insulation levels, window area, ceiling height, and local climate data to match equipment capacity with actual heating and cooling requirements, preventing undersizing that leaves rooms uncomfortable or oversizing that causes inefficient operation.

  • How long does a complete installation take?

    Most residential installations finish within one to two days depending on equipment complexity, existing infrastructure condition, and whether ductwork modifications are necessary, though timelines extend if structural access or electrical upgrades are required.

  • Why does installation quality affect system performance?

    Improper refrigerant charge, unsealed duct connections, and incorrect airflow settings force equipment to compensate with longer run times, uneven temperatures, and premature component failure regardless of equipment quality.

  • When should installation happen relative to seasonal demand?

    Scheduling before peak heating or cooling season ensures systems are operational when needed most and allows time to address any adjustments without the pressure of immediate comfort demands during extreme weather.

  • What should existing ductwork evaluation include?

    Technicians check for disconnected sections, crushed runs, inadequate insulation in unconditioned spaces, and sizing mismatches that restrict airflow and reduce system efficiency regardless of new equipment performance.
